The much-anticipated Big Brother Australia Season 16 premiered on 10 to 774k placing it second in its timeslot.

That compares to the last season on Seven that launched to 500,000 in November 2023 but quickly lost audience. Prior to that, the 2022 season launch had attracted 682,000 (excluding BVOD). The last season on Nine in 2012 launched to a 5-city audience of 1.067 million.

The result also compares to other reality shows on 10 this year where I’m A Celebrity launched to 905k, Survivor to 527k and later 637k while MasterChef had 676k. The Amazing Race Celebrity Edition had 684k for its first episode.

Elsewhere, My Kitchen Rules was the top entertainment show with just over one million viewers while The Golden Bachelor’s final group date topped 700k. Spicks And Specks continued to underperform for ABC steady on 361k while Portrait Artist Of The Year dropped 90k to 553k for its second episode.

Later, 60 Minutes slipped to 619k, its lowest rating of the year, but still won the timeslot. It was ahead of the two-part The Girl Who Caught A Killer on Seven with 549k and 367k while Ghosts Australia’s third episode got a big boost from the lead in to pick up an extra 200k viewers.

9News Late did well to get 442k as The Forsytes Series premiered on ABC to 304k. The NCIS: Tony & Ziva FTA preview had over 200k for 10 later in the night as well.

A slight delay to Nine News in Sydney and Melbourne saw Seven 60k ahead at 6pm. 10 News+ had its highest though still modest rating since August.

Meanwhile Weekend Sunrise saw a big drop in audience to 337k though still ahead of Weekend Today with 258k.

Pacific Championships - Men’s Cup – Final on Nine had 612k in the afternoon.
